About

This Howto will show you how to copy the data definition of a SQL table from another SQL table by using the Tabul table create command.

This command does not copy the data. It just create the structure (ie it performs a SQL CREATE statement). If you want to copy the data, use the tabul data transfer command instead.

Create a table from another table

Let's start with a clean state and delete all tables
tabul data drop --no-strict-selection *@sqlite

The below command will create:

tabul data create store_sales@tpcds tpcds_sales@sqlite

where:

Results of the create operation
input               target
-----------------   ------------------
store_sales@tpcds   tpcds_sales@sqlite
